    The subject of OT threads is one that has been viewed as a problem on several forums here for some time now. Many don’t like a too structured forum whereby OT topics are not allowed at all, and some view OT threads as a perversion of the specific purpose of the forum.

    Personally, I don’t view a few OT threads as a threat to a forum, and sometimes they provoke thoughts that might otherwise not have happened. The real problem with OT threads as I see it is that if there are too many, then moderation becomes necessary, and usually all lose from that. Self governing and self policing seems to be the most balanced way of handling the OT issue, but those who say no OT threads at all are not met with much enthusiasm by most.

    There are specific forums here designed for specific topics, but again when the guidelines for each forum are completely inflexible, I think we all suffer for it. I started off on these boards on the Coin Forum – mostly reading and learning. As my confidence picked up, I started posting here and gained much through it. I never paid much attention to the few OT threads, because I could ignore them or just not post to them if I chose.

    The Open Forum is where I hang out most now, because I enjoy the people there, and it is a very freewheeling place – admittedly a little intimidating at first. Once you stick a toe in the water there and get used to the different rhythm of the forum, it may or may not prove to be your particular cup of tea – but I assure you that the forum makes for an interesting read – regardless if you chose to post or not.

    The B/S/T forum also has its share of problems with OT posts and some members SPAMMing the board with their for sale threads. The point I want to make most is this: If any of the forums are plagued by too many OT threads, we will get moderation by the administrators – which I feel few would like. To insist on no OT threads strikes me as being too inflexible as well. These boards are ours as long as we respect a few basic posting guidelines, and I would hate to think that the abuses of a few would jeopardize the whole thing for us all.

    That’s my 2 cents worth, and I wish you all well – no matter what resolution (or lack of one) comes from this topic.
